The Master Mind Principle
In his book Laws of Success, (1928) Napoleon Hill spoke very freely about the Master Mind principle, which he defined as follows.
This law has been referred to by the author as the "Master Mind," meaning a mind that is developed through the harmonious co-operation of two or more people who ally themselves for the purpose of accomplishing any given task. (Hill, 1928, p21)
Napoleon Hill gives us the key to the Master Mind here when he says " a mind that is developed." He is speaking of developed in the sense that when several persons work together to arrive at a solution for goals to a task there are many different changes towards the solution and each one of them is further developed until the time comes for the idea itself mature enough to bear the fruit by which it was conceived and believed by the mind to be achieved.
Master Mind & the Apostles
This is the same development that took place between Our Lord and his twelve Apostles. At first he told them "I have much more to tell you, but you cannot bear it now." However, later he told them-when they had been sufficiently prepared-"Go into the whole world and tell the Good News." They could not bear it for several reasons. First, the Apostles had not fully accepted Jesus was the Word, despite efforts to please the Lord. Jesus remonstrated Peter for his lack of faith, James and John for wanting to do harm to those who opposed his ministry. Even after his resurrection he had to call Thomas' faith to the task since he failed to believe Jesus had risen from the dead. In other words, as Hill said, there are many problems that arise in this Master Mind, which needs to be thoroughly developed. When the Holy Spirit came down upon the Apostles, they found themselves sufficiently prepared to carry out the work of the Lord. This was a great boon for the Apostle's who were simple fishermen.
